United Silicone/Meyercord Meets at AWMA

Publish Date: 
January 28, 2010

Representatives from United Silicone/Meyercord traveled to the AWMA office to meet with AWMA President Scott Ramminger, Vice President of Government Affairs Anne Holloway and Vice President of Marketing, Membership & Industry Affairs Bob Pignato to discuss issues relating to digital tax stamping.  Tom Letizia, Meyercord Business Unit Manager, Kim Mark Jackson, Meyercord General Manager, and Laura Baumann, Meyercord Marketing Manager provided an in-depth presentation of their company’s initiatives on digital stamping and heard first-hand of distributor concerns with respect to these initiatives state-wide.  The meeting is the first of a series of meetings to be held between AWMA and the representatives of digital stamping technology in order to improve communication on this important issue between the manufacturers and distributors.  R.E.D. Stamp will meet with AWMA next week.
